Job info

Registered Nurse – Progressive Care Unit (PCU)

Location: Columbus, Ohio
Employment Type: Travel/Contract
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Schedule & Shift

  • Night shift: 3 shifts per week, 12 hours each (7:00 PM – 7:30 AM)
  • Primarily weekdays with occasional weekends and rotating holidays
  • Must be willing to float within units of equivalent or lower acuity

Job Responsibilities

  • Provide patient care within the Progressive Care Unit (PCU)
  • Maintain a nurse-to-patient ratio of approximately 1:5
  • Perform IV starts and telemetry monitoring
  • Document care using the Epic electronic health record system

Required Qualifications

  • Valid RN license in Ohio
  • Minimum 2 years of Progressive Care Unit (PCU) nursing experience, with experience within the last year
  • ACLS (Advanced Cardiac Life Support) certification
  • BLS (Basic Life Support) certification issued by the American Heart Association
  • Electronic Fetal Monitoring (EFM) certification
  •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N) or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N)

Background & Compliance Requirements

  • 7-year criminal background check within 90 days of start, including FBI and BCI fingerprinting (Ohio-specific codes required)
  • Education verification from an accredited nursing program (CCNE, ACEN, or NLN CNEA)
  • Monthly monitoring through workforce screening systems (EPLS/GSA/SAM, HHS/OIG)
  • Completion of Confidential Fraud Waste Abuse and Compliance Reporting training and form
  • Annual review and acknowledgment of dress code, hand hygiene, ethics, and compliance policies

Health & Immunization Requirements

  • Physical exam within 1 year prior to start, confirming good health and free of contagious disease
  • Negative TB test (PPD, QGold, or TSPOT) within 1 year or chest x-ray if positive
  • TB questionnaire required annually in lieu of TB test renewal
  • Immunizations or positive titers required for:
    • Measles (2 MMR vaccines or positive titer)
    • Mumps (2 MMR vaccines or positive titer)
    • Rubella (2 MMR vaccines or positive titer)
    • Varicella (2 vaccines or positive titer; medical exemptions require documentation)
    • Hepatitis B (titer or 3-vaccine series; declination accepted)
    • Tdap (adult dose after age 11/12; no exemptions if working with infants or pregnant patients)
  • Seasonal flu vaccination or declination during flu season (Oct 1 – Mar 31); decliners must wear a mask
  • Fit mask (N95) testing required annually for inpatient/patient-facing roles starting 7/13/2026; onsite fit testing available if needed
  • Negative 10-panel drug screen within 3 months of start (includes amphetamines, benzodiazepines, THC, cocaine, opiates, etc.)

Competency & Certification Exams

  • Medication/Pharmacology competency exam required prior to start
  • Unit-specific competency exams as applicable
  • Dysrhythmia/EKG competency exam required within 1 year of start and updated annually (minimum passing score 76%)
  • NIH Stroke certification may be required depending on unit assignment (verify during qualification)

Documentation & Other Requirements

  • Two professional references required; at least one must be from a manager or formal leader (charge RN acceptable as second reference)
  • Employment application including education verification required
  • Skills checklist required
  • License verification and NURSYS verification required within 30 days of start
  • Background check and fingerprinting results must be clear prior to start; pending fingerprint attestations accepted under specific conditions

Columbus, OH

About

Columbus, Ohio, is a midwestern city best known for its diverse food scene, lively arts and culture and friendly Midwestern hospitality. The city has something to offer everyone, from the world-renowned Columbus Zoo and Aquarium to the interactive COSI science museum and research center. Columbus has an auspicious food scene, with excellent local restaurants like The Guild House and Wolf's Ridge Brewing. It’s also home to three professional sports teams, including the Columbus Blue Jackets (NHL), the Columbus Crew (MLS) and the Columbus Clippers (MiLB). The Downtown Arena District hosts these teams at the Nationwide Arena, Huntington Park and the Great American Ball Park. Columbus also lays claim to Ohio State University, one of the largest universities in the United States.
